From the annals of 1912

• Lee Worsham was not seeking the director’s position at Georgia Experiment Station.

From the annals of 1962

• Jan Lawler celebrated his 14th birthday.

• The Commercial Bank & Trust opened its new building and held an open house.

From the annals of 2007

• The City of Griffin approved rules to protect historic buildings.

• In high school football, Ola beat Spalding 7-6 and Griffin beat Lovejoy 27-23.

• Sunny Side United Methodist honored Larry Gossett for his work with the Boy Scouts.
